Do not operate equipment that is smoking, sparking, producing a burning odor, or creating an unsafe electrical or water condition. Turn it off when safe and contact the appropriate emergency or utility service if there is an immediate hazard.

Cooling diagnosis for Cedar City's dry summers and elevation.

Outdoor temperature, elevation, dust, coil condition, duct leakage, attic heat, filtration, and the home's actual cooling load all affect how a central air conditioner performs in Southern Utah. A unit can run and still fail to deliver usable comfort when one of those conditions is outside its operating range.

What should I check before requesting AC repair?

If it is safe, verify the thermostat is set to cooling, check the filter, confirm the breaker has not tripped, note whether the indoor blower and outdoor unit operate, and look for visible ice or water. Do not repeatedly reset a tripping breaker.

Why is my AC running but not cooling the house?

Possible causes include low airflow, a dirty filter or coil, outdoor-unit failure, control or electrical problems, refrigerant-circuit issues, duct leakage, excessive building load, or equipment performance limitations. Testing is required to distinguish them.

Should I turn off the AC if I see ice?

Continuing to cool with an iced coil can worsen the condition. Turning cooling off while allowing the indoor fan to operate may help thaw it, but the underlying airflow or refrigeration problem still needs evaluation.
